UCLA QB Olson Out Two Months With Broken Foot
POSTED: 11:06 pm PDT August 12,
2008
Los Angeles, CA -- (Sports Network) - UCLA senior starting quarterback Ben Olson is expected to miss two months after undergoing successful foot surgery Tuesday.Olsen broke the fifth metatarsal in his right foot during practice Saturday. The 25-year-old suffered the very same injury April 24. "It's a crushing blow to the young man," said Bruins head coach Rick Neuheisel. "He put so much time and effort into the program. Hopefully, his healing and rehab will go well and we'll get him back in the fold in early October." Olson's latest setback is one of many that have plagued the signal-caller's UCLA career. The 6-foot-4, 230-pounder missed five games last season with a variety of ailments including a knee injury that forced him to miss four weeks. He was severely limited in three other contests as the Bruins finished a disappointing 6-7 (5-4 Pac-10).
